UKAA Adds Two Staff Members
Aug. 30, 2002 Rob Mullens, the Executive Senior Associate Athletics Director at the University of Maryland, and Joe Sharpe, the Director of Ticket Operations at the University of Washington, will join the staff of the University of Kentucky Athletics Association, announced Athletics Director Mitch Barnhart on Friday. Mullens has been hired as the new Executive Associate Athletics Director and will assist Barnhart in the overall management of the athletics department. He's worked for the Terrapins since 1996 with internal operations, most recently serving as Chief of Staff. Among his numerous duties, he served as Maryland athletics' Chief Financial Officer, and will continue in a similar role at Kentucky. Sharpe, the Wildcats' new Assistant Athletics Director for tickets, has worked at Washington for the past two years, overseeing all aspects of ticketing for Husky sporting events, including the management of 65,000 season football tickets. "As I continue to get my staff in place, these two individuals will play very important roles for the future of this athletics department," Barnhart said. "They are proven professionals at two highly respected institutions in NCAA athletics. Rob has played a key administrative role for a BCS school that has experienced incredible successes in recent years. Joe has a resume which includes stops at championship level programs." Mullens graduated cum laude from West Virginia in 1991 with a degree in business administration. After earning his master's in '93, he began his career in athletics at Kentucky, serving as an intern in athletics administration. In 1994, he was named assistant business manager at the University of Miami (Fla.) athletics department and before leaving for Maryland, was named the Hurricanes' senior business manager and chief budget officer. With the Terps, he was directly responsible for the department's $32 million annual budget and capital debt repayment plan while helping supervise the business and ticket offices, facilities, operations and information technology. "My wife and I are extremely excited about the opportunity to join the University of Kentucky Athletics Association which has a rich tradition in athletics," said Mullens, whose wife, Jane, also served as an Assistant Athletics Director at Maryland. "UK is a great institution with an incredibly loyal and supportive fan base. Mitch and I share a similar set of core values and I look forward to partnering with him and implementing his vision to provide a first-class experience with UK student-athletes." Sharpe, who earned his bachelor's and master's degrees at Florida State, was instrumental in the development of web ticketing for Husky sporting events. He worked for his alma mater, Fresno State, the East Coast Hockey League and Oregon State before joining the Huskies two years ago. "I look forward to reuniting with Mitch Barnhart at Kentucky," he said. "I was there when he rejuvenated the Oregon State athletics program and I know he plans to inject that same energy and excitement into athletics at Kentucky." Sharpe plans to begin working at UK in mid-September. Mullens' hiring is pending approval by the University's Board of Trustees at its next meeting.
